March 12, 2009 BIR RULING [DA-(OSL-010) 151-09] R.A. No. 9178; BIR Ruling No. DA-129-2005 Aquaman, Inc. 45 Salvador Street Labangon, Cebu City Attention: Mr. Pat Melicor General Manager Gentlemen : This refers to your letter dated April 2, 2007, indorsed to this Office by Revenue Region No. 13, Cebu City, requesting for exemption from the payment of income tax pursuant to the provisions of Republic Act (R.A.) No. 9178. Documents show that Aquaman, Inc. is registered with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) under SEC Registration No. C199800307 dated April 7, 1998. It was issued a Certificate of Authority for Barangay Micro Business Enterprise under Certificate of Registration No. 4-20-07-3 dated April 20, 2007 pursuant to Republic Act No. 9178, otherwise known as "An Act to Promote the Establishment of Barangay Micro Business Enterprise, Providing Incentives and Benefits Therefor, and for Other Purposes," entitling it to all benefits and incentives subject to the terms and conditions set forth in the said law, which will expire on April 20, 2009. In reply, please be informed that Sections 3 (a) and 7 of R.A. No. 9178 provides, viz. : "SEC. 3. Definition of Terms. As used in the Act, the following terms shall mean: (a) "Barangay Micro Business Enterprise," hereinafter referred to as BMBE, refers to any business entity or enterprises engaged in the production, processing or manufacturing of products or commodities, including agro-processing, trading and services, whose total asset including those arising from loans but exclusive of the land on which the particular business entity's office, plant and equipment are situated, shall not be more than Three Million Pesos (P3,000,000.00) subject to review and upward adjustment by the SMED Council, as mandated under Republic Act No. 6977, as amended by Republic Act No. 8289. cSIADa xxx xxx xxx SEC. 7. Exemption from Taxes and Fees. All BMBE's shall be exempt from income tax for income arising from the operations of the enterprise. The LGUs are encouraged either to reduce the amount of local taxes, fees and charges imposed or to exempt the BMBEs from local taxes, fees and charges." Inasmuch as Aquaman, Inc. is a registered BMBE and was awarded BMBE Certificate of Authority by the City of Cebu, it is therefore exempt from the payment of income tax for income arising from the operations of the enterprise for a period of two (2) years from April 20, 2007 or until April 20, 2009 (BIR Ruling No. DA-129-2005 dated April 6, 2005). DaIACS This ruling is being issued on the basis of the foregoing facts as represented. However, if upon investigation, it will be disclosed that the facts are different, then this ruling shall be considered as null and void. Very truly yours, (SGD.) JAMES H.
